Ingredients for 1 servings:
- 375 g flour
- 225 g sugar
- 225 g butter
- 200 ml milk
- 750 g whipped cream
- 200 g dark chocolate
- 150 g chocolate, whole milk
- 42 g yeast
- 2 tbsp honey
- 100 g almond(s), flakes
- 50 g hazelnuts, flakes
- 75 g oat flakes, wholegrain
- 1 m.-sized egg(s)
- 1 pinch of salt
Instructions
Working time approx. 2 hours; Total time approx. 2 hours
Chop the chocolate. Heat the cream and melt the chocolate in it. Chill for at least 4 hours. Mix the flour, 75g sugar, and a pinch of salt. Add the egg and 75g butter. Heat 150ml of milk and dissolve the yeast in it, then add to the flour mixture and knead everything well. Cover and let rise in a warm place for 40 minutes. Roll out the dough on a greased and floured baking sheet and cover again and let rise for 30 minutes. Melt 150g butter, 150g sugar, and honey. Brown the almonds, nuts, and oats in it. Stir in 50ml of milk and let cool. Spread the lukewarm glaze over the yeast dough and bake in a preheated oven at 200°C for 18-20 minutes, then let cool. Cut the cake into 3 strips (approx. 13x32cm) and halve horizontally. Whip the chilled cream, spread it on the bottom strips, and place the top strips on top. Chill for 1 hour, then cut each into 10 pieces.
